You can use your original IPR. But the later IPR's don't have the edge filter on the tip. But I think only the 95's have that, but I can't remember. Personally I think the edge filter on the tip doesn't allow the high pressure oil to bleed off fast enough with a 17* pump causing a jump throttle. But that's just my opinion. But to answer your question, you most certainly can use your IPR. And if you want a little more than a 17* pump, send it to Joey at Terminator engineering and he can tweek it a little for even more oil. And it will only run you about $50.
